Audio Disappearing Issue on Roku Streambar & Wireless Bass

I hope you're all doing well. I'm reaching out to share a specific issue I've been experiencing with my Roku Streambar & Wireless Bass Streaming Media Player with Voice, and I'm curious if anyone else has encountered a similar problem. After a few minutes of playing content on my Roku Streambar, the audio abruptly disappears. This issue occurs consistently, and I've noticed it across various streaming apps and channels. The audio loss seems to happen randomly during playback. No error messages or warnings are displayed before or after the audio disappears.

If anyone has encountered a similar audio disappearing issue or has insights on potential solutions, I would greatly appreciate your input.

If you are experiencing audio disappearing issues with your Roku Streambar and Wireless Bass, it can be quite frustrating. This issue can arise from a variety of sources including connection problems, software glitches, or settings misconfigurations. Here are some steps to troubleshoot and resolve the audio disappearing issue on your Roku Streambar and Wireless Bass:

1. Check Connections:

  • Power and Cable Connections: Ensure all power and audio cables are securely connected. Check the HDMI cable connections between your Roku Streambar and TV.
  • Wireless Connections: Ensure that the wireless subwoofer or bass module is within range of the Roku Streambar and has a clear line of sight without obstructions.

2. Update Software:

  • Roku Software: Make sure your Roku Streambar is running the latest software version. Go to Settings > System > System update > Check now to see if there are any available updates.
  • Router Firmware: If your wireless subwoofer relies on your home Wi-Fi network, ensure your router's firmware is up-to-date.

3. Restart and Re-pair Devices:

  • Restart Roku Streambar: Go to Settings > System > Power > System restart or unplug the power cable, wait for a few seconds, and plug it back in.
  • Re-pair Wireless Bass: Sometimes, re-pairing the wireless bass module can resolve connectivity issues. Follow the manufacturer's instructions for pairing your specific model.

4. Audio Settings Configuration:

  • Audio Mode: Ensure the audio mode is set correctly. Go to Settings > Audio > Audio mode and try switching between different modes (Stereo, Auto, etc.).
  • Volume Mode: Check the volume mode by going to Settings > Audio > Volume mode and try disabling any special modes like leveling or night mode to see if the issue persists.
  • Sound Settings: Check sound settings on both the Roku Streambar and your TV to ensure they are not conflicting.

5. Network Interference:

  • Wi-Fi Channel: If your wireless subwoofer operates on Wi-Fi, there might be interference from other devices. Change the Wi-Fi channel on your router to a less congested one.
  • Device Placement: Ensure there are no other electronic devices causing interference near your Roku Streambar and wireless subwoofer.

6. Factory Reset:

If all else fails, performing a factory reset on your Roku Streambar may resolve persistent issues. Note that this will erase all settings and data, so you will need to set up your Streambar again from scratch.
